Colombian coffee is renowned for its scrumptious aroma and taste. The perfect climate and elevation allow for the development of premium beans. Most Colombian coffee is grown on small, family-owned farms. The farmers are their architects and design solutions for managing their farms and post-harvest strategies that are suited to their environment. They can also form alliances with regional cooperatives to provide logistical support. For example, centralized warehouses to store dried parchment, and dry mills used to prepare coffee for export according to size and quality.

The most well-known Colombian coffees are Supremo and Excelso. The distinction between the two is that Supremo beans are screened using grades of 17 while Excelso is screening on sizes of 16. Both are nearly identical in taste.

3. Monsooned Malabar

Monsoon Malabar is a kind of coffee that comes from India that is made using a special processing method called "monsooning". The green coffee beans are scattered on the warehouse floors of the west coast of India during monsoon. The coffee beans are swollen by the humid wind that is blown over them. This results in a smooth rich and smooth finish. The mellow cup offers a high level of aromas and flavors of dark cocoa nut, and earth. This is an excellent coffee for espresso and cafe creme, but also is great in the form of a Bialetti or as a pour over.

The process is performed by hand and requires ideal climate conditions for the highest quality cup. It is a lengthy process, since the cherries are carefully selected and sun-dried in expansive areas before being divided into selections of A and AA grades. The beans are stored until the monsoon season begins, which runs from June to September. They are then spread across ventilated floors and raked regularly.
